Job Description: Infra & DevOps Engineer

Job Type: Three Months Contract

Job Location: Exton, PA (Hybrid)/Onsite

Overview:

We are seeking a hands-on, experienced Infra & DevOps Engineer to manage and evolve our Microsoft Azure infrastructure with a strong focus on Azure API Management (APIM), Kubernetes, and support for high-availability enterprise applications. This role will play a critical part in ensuring system reliability, scalability, and performance across our digital and integration platforms.

Key Job Responsibilities:

  • Azure Infrastructure Management
    • Administer and optimize our Azure environment, including resource provisioning, cost management, security, and monitoring.
    • Manage Azure APIM gateways, policies, and API lifecycle processes.
  • Containerization & Orchestration
    • Deploy, scale, and manage containerized applications using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S).
    • Develop and maintain Helm charts, CI/CD pipelines, and container registries (ACR or others).
  • High Availability & Disaster Recovery
    • Design and implement resilient systems to support mission-critical platforms such as TIBCO and other integration services.
    • Ensure robust failovers, monitoring, and incident response for 24/7 operations.
  • Automation & CI/CD
    • Create and maintain infrastructure-as-code using tools such as Terraform or Bicep.
    • Work closely with development teams to build automated pipelines for code deployment and infrastructure provisioning.
  • Monitoring & Observability
    • Implement comprehensive monitoring, logging, and alerting strategies (e.g., Azure Monitor, Log Analytics, PrometheGrafana).
    • Perform root cause analysis and proactive performance tuning.
  • Security & Compliance
    • Apply DevSecOps best practices to ensure secure configurations, credential management, and compliance with IT policies.
    • Partner with InfoSec on threat modeling, vulnerability scans, and secure deployments.
  • MongoDB/Cosmos Database Management
    • Own the operational lifecycle including deployment, configuration, monitoring, security controls, and high-availability design.
    • Drive performance tuning, backup/restore strategy, scaling, and cost optimization to ensure reliable and efficient database operations.

Required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ience in DevOps, Site Reliability Engineering, or Cloud Engineering role.
  • Deep experience with Microsoft Azure, especially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S) and Azure API Management (APIM).
  • Proven experience operating and optimizing MongoDB and Azure Cosmos DB workloads in live cloud environments.
  • Experience supporting high-availability, low-latency enterprise systems
  • Proficiency in infrastructure-as-code tools such as Terraform, Bicep, or ARM templates.
  • Hands-on with CI/CD tools (e.g., GitHub Actions, Azure DevOps, Jenkins).
  • Experience with containerization tools (Docker) and orchestration systems (Kubernetes).
  • Strong scripting skills in PowerShell, Bash, or Python.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Familiarity with hybrid cloud and on-premises network integrations.
  • Experience in managing secrets, certificates, and access policies securely across environments.
  • Knowledge of ITIL practices or experience operating in enterprise IT environments with change control and SLAs.
